This Irish Central Border Area Network (ICBAN) seminar will address the issues and challenges associated with spatial planning for sustainable communities on a cross border basis. The module is being facilitated by the International Centre for Local and Regional Development (ICLRD). The ICLRD is a partnership between a number of academic institutions in Ireland, North and South and the United States.
Brendan Bartley ICLRD/National Institute for Regional & Spatial Analysis, NUI Maynooth, Caroline Creamer, ICLRD/NISRA NUI Maynooth and John O’Driscoll, Deputy Director of The Institute of Urban Development, Harvard University are the anchor facilitators for this module.
This is a unique opportunity for training with leading international experts. The first day will set the scene and the follow up day on 15 March will cover Feedback and further detail on the issues.
